Transaction e51a926df9187156cebca6fb4f4c84b108c54e735c04ca034f2519ddb02ecf97

7 Input
2 Outputs
  • e51a926df9187156cebca6fb4f4c84b108c54e735c04ca034f2519ddb02ecf97:0
  • value  3840000
    address  36X3DmYSRjkbCEuDrdaYQZokq6BoMt4tak
  • e51a926df9187156cebca6fb4f4c84b108c54e735c04ca034f2519ddb02ecf97:1
  • value  1012016
    address  32Tq1YNekJovDBXqj1LuMcU9nSeqWviXrB